Transaction 3576f71e38986ad214fa7059a6132a3b705963aa496696a992cbbfa335bebebc

3 Input
2 Outputs
  • 3576f71e38986ad214fa7059a6132a3b705963aa496696a992cbbfa335bebebc:0
  • value  70000
    address  12HcyLgxMjTFJpqNBsAeosgTibzfrMYtdd
  • 3576f71e38986ad214fa7059a6132a3b705963aa496696a992cbbfa335bebebc:1
  • value  130269
    address  1CsiW4NDik16BKRakBgis7LNPXzGikMY61